Write the correct equation. Direct variation problems are solved using the equation y = kx. When dealing with word problems, you should consider using variables other than x and y, you should use variables that are relevant to the problem being solved. Also read the problem carefully to determine if there are any other changes in the direct variation equation, such as squares, cubes, or square roots.

The inverse function for a set of ordered pairs can be found by swapping the x- and y-coordinates in each pair.
__
The inverse of a function expressed algebraically can be found by swapping the x- and y-variables and solving for y.
